The City of Cambridge will begin the process of developing a Feasibility Study in 2015 for the reconstruction of King Open School on Cambridge Street, as it has been identified as the second school for the new Innovation Agenda adopted by the School Committee in March 2011. The City has retained William Rawn Associates, Architects Inc. with Arrowstreet Inc. to produce the feasibility study.
Cambridge will hosting the first of many public meetings to begin the community process for the King Open and Cambridge Street Upper School & Community Complex Thursday, January 8, in the King Open School Auditorium, from 6-7:30 p.m., 850 Cambridge St., Cambridge.
City staff and contracted architects will be in attendance to lead the discussion. Below is a preview of the meeting’s agenda:
